Aluminium Bahrain BSC 2019 SR
The report highlights Alba's environmental, social, and governance performance for 2019, a year marked by the successful start-up of the Line 6 Expansion Project. Key achievements include a 3% improvement in greenhouse gas emission intensity and the establishment of the first Spent Potline (SPL) Treatment Plant in the GCC. The company maintained a strong safety record with zero fatalities and a zero Lost Time Injury Frequency Rate. Alba also demonstrated significant community commitment, achieving an 84% nationalization rate and investing over BD 1.5 million in employee training. The report follows GRI Standards: Core option and aligns with Bahrain's Economic Vision 2030 and the UN Sustainable Development Goals.
